Quote of the day
"Offensively, we played very, very well and we had to play very, very well. … This was a great, great game." -- Syracuse head coach Jim Boeheim, after a close, close win over Wisconsin to advance to the elite, elite eight

Daily blurb
Last night’s Syracuse-Wisconsin game was in doubt until the final nano-second. The other three games – not so much. Tonight’s schedule features three double-digit seeds. If any of them manages to survive to the Final Four, that will really scramble the Market Madness standings, as the Final Four bonus is 10 times the seed value.

Two of the RIBC baseball drafts are complete (both AA leagues). The two AA leagues plus the RIBC itself are in rounds 17-19, and should finish early next week. It’s at this time of the draft that rationales begin morphing into rationalizations. But that’s not to diminish the value of these picks. Finding a few sleepers that pan out can turn an average team into a contender.

The cut line for the Arnold Palmer Invitational currently stands at +3, and seems likely to get to +4 or even +5, assuming that today’s scoring is similar to Thursday’s. That’s no big surprise. Last year, those at +4 made the cut in this event.
